How Your Florida Salary is Taxed in 2026

Living in the Sunshine State has significant financial advantages. Florida is one of the few states that imposes zero state income tax, allowing residents to keep a larger portion of their earnings compared to neighbors like Georgia or Alabama.

However, your paycheck is still subject to federal withholdings. In 2026, these mandatory deductions include:

  • Federal Income Tax: Progressive rates based on 2026 IRS tax brackets.
  • Social Security (OASDI): A 6.2% tax on wages up to the $184,500 wage base.
  • Medicare: A flat 1.45% tax on all earnings, with an additional 0.9% for high earners.

Florida Minimum Wage Schedule

Florida is currently in the middle of a historic wage increase. Following the 2020 constitutional amendment, the state minimum wage reaches a landmark figure this year.

Effective Date Minimum Wage Rate Tipped Employee Rate
Sept 30, 2025 – Sept 29, 2026 $14.00 per hour $10.98 per hour
Sept 30, 2026 $15.00 per hour $11.98 per hour

Why “Take Home Pay” Varies in Florida

Even without state tax, your “net pay” can change based on your employer-sponsored benefits. Contributions to a 401(k), Health Savings Account (HSA), or Flexible Spending Account (FSA) are “pre-tax,” meaning they reduce the amount of income the federal government can tax.
